About this book

Between the alleys of Baghdad heavy with the smoke of fires and the cries of rebellion, and the smartphone screens of our twenty-first century, stretches a magical bridge across time, narrating a tale unlike ordinary stories. In the play "The Christ of the East," we do not merely read history, but breathe it through the journey of Khalil and Ahood, whom the curiosity of the modern age led through a mysterious electronic application to find themselves face to face with Hussein ibn Mansur Al-Hallaj in his cell. This work is no mere retelling of the biography of a controversial Sufi, but a mirror reflecting the disappointments of the present on the wounds of the past. Events flow to pose the eternal question: do human errors change with the changing of ages? Or is man a prisoner of an inherited legacy of unending conflicts? From the heart of the Abbasid age, Al-Hallaj appears with his vision transcending bars, teaching us that freedom is no mere escape from prison, but "the training of the soul" in its war against desires. In a refined literary style, writer Rasool Darweesh weaves a philosophical drama that begins with a spark.
